Distance From Yellowstone Airport to Glacier Park International Airport (WYS - FCA Distance)

The flight distance from Yellowstone Airport (WYS) to Glacier Park International Airport (FCA) is 292 miles. This is equivalent to 469 kilometers or 253 nautical miles. The distance shown below is the straight line distance (may be called as flying or air distance) or direct flight distance between airports.


469 kilometers is the distance from Yellowstone Airport, United States to Glacier Park International Airport, United States.
